5. Study Description

Brief Summary
This study will determine the number of visits to a chiropractor for spinal manipulation, light massage, and ultrasound necessary for optimal relief of chronic low back pain. The study will also determine the effectiveness of spinal manipulation.

Intervention Type
Procedure
Intervention Name(s)
Spinal Manipulation
Intervention Description
5 minutes high velocity, low amplitude lumbar thrust
Intervention Type
Procedure
Intervention Name(s)
Light Massage
Intervention Description
light pressure massage of the low back.
Intervention Type
Procedure
Intervention Name(s)
Pulsed Ultrasound
Intervention Description
5 minutes pulsed ultrasound
